Understanding Your Needs
When searching for the best family law attorney in West Des Moines, it's crucial to first understand your specific needs. Family law encompasses a wide range of issues, including divorce, child custody, alimony, and more. Identifying the specific legal assistance you require will help you find an attorney who specializes in those areas.
Consider what outcomes you hope to achieve and any unique circumstances that may influence your case. This clarity will guide your search and ensure you select an attorney with the right expertise.

Research and Recommendations
Start by gathering recommendations from friends, family, or colleagues who have dealt with similar legal matters. Personal referrals can provide valuable insights into an attorney's approach and effectiveness.
Additionally, conduct online research. Look for attorneys with positive reviews and a strong online presence. Legal directories and review sites can offer a wealth of information about a lawyer’s reputation and success rate.
Check Credentials and Experience
Once you've identified potential candidates, delve into their backgrounds. Verify their credentials, including education and bar association membership. Experience is key in family law, so prioritize attorneys with a proven track record in cases similar to yours.

Initial Consultation
Most family law attorneys offer an initial consultation. This meeting is a valuable opportunity to assess whether the attorney is the right fit for you. Prepare a list of questions to ask, focusing on their experience, approach to cases, and fee structure.
During the consultation, pay attention to how the attorney communicates. Clear and empathetic communication is essential, as family law cases often involve emotional and sensitive issues.
Understanding Fees and Costs
Legal fees can vary significantly among attorneys. Discuss the fee structure upfront to avoid surprises later. Some attorneys charge hourly rates, while others may offer flat fees for specific services. Ensure you understand all costs involved and any additional expenses that may arise.

Trust Your Instincts
Ultimately, choosing the right family law attorney comes down to trust. You need to feel confident in their ability to represent your interests. Trust your instincts during the selection process and choose someone you feel comfortable with.
Remember, the right attorney will not only possess the necessary legal skills but will also be someone who understands your situation and is committed to achieving the best possible outcome for you and your family.
